The micron is the thickness of the pallet wrap and is also often written as mu. What does micron refer to in pallet wrap?ĭepending on your application, the micron of pallet wrap is extremely important. Used in conjunction with a machine it is one of the most ideal and secure ways to stabilise pallets. They are manufactured from high performance, high yield material. Machine stretch film is designed for users who operate pallet wrap machines. Hand stretch film also comes with different cores, making them suitable for different applications:įlush core is ideal if being used with a dispenser as the cardboard core is shorter on either side and therefore the dispenser can be secured in place.Įxtended core is ideal when dispensing the pallet wrap by hand, the core sticks out on either side of the film, enabling the user to grip onto it.Ĭoreless film is ideal for more eco-conscious customers as there is no cardboard core in the centre so, therefore, no waste. When using this method, it is vital that the correct pallet wrap is selected to ensure the safety of the loads and reduce accidents. Hand film is typically used in small to medium operations where the volumes of pallets wrapped per day are relatively low, or where pallets are wrapped in multiple locations. Hand pallet wrap is designed to be applied manually, and more recent with the use of a range of innovative hand pallet wrap dispensers. What are the different types of pallet wrap films available? The use of stretch wrap is vital so that businesses can ensure loads are adequality secure whilst being moved on public roads and around businesses, this includes when being moved in and out of storage in the warehouse to minimise the likelihood of whole loads or objects coming loose and falling. Pallet wrap is one of the most commonly, used products to maintain pallet load stability.
